Richard O'Brien Of Sag Harbor Dies At Age 80

author on Apr 9, 2012

Richard H. O’Brien

Lifelong Sag Harbor resident Richard H. O’Brien died at Southampton Hospital on March 30 after a short illness. He was 80.

Born in Sag Harbor on December 8, 1931 to Kenneth and Elizabeth O’Brien, he was a graduate of Pierson High School. He served in the U.S. Navy aboard the USS Coral Sea CVA from 1950 to 1954, was a member of the American Legion Post 388, and a founding member of the Sag Harbor Community Band. He was an electrician and eventually worked for the Town of Southampton until he retired. He married Joan Kelly on January 25, 1958. She predeceased him in 1998.

Mr. O’Brien is survived by his three children, Richard H. O’Brien Jr. and his wife Annette of Massachusetts, Kevin P. O’Brien and his wife Deborah of Sag Harbor, and Deirdre O’Brien of East Hampton; and grandchildren, Erin, Kevin, Catherine, Caitlyn, James and Bonnie. He was predeceased by a brother, Kenneth, and sister, Doris.

Funeral services were held at the Yardley and Pino Funeral Home in Sag Harbor on April 2. A funeral Mass was held on April 3 at St. Andrew’s Roman Catholic Church. He was interred in the church cemetery, alongside his wife.

Memorial donations may be made to the Sag Harbor Ambulance Corps, Box 2725, Sag Harbor, NY 11963.
